Ophir vs Elbert
Side-by-side comparison
How does Ophir, CO compare to Elbert, CO? Ophir has a population of 144 with a median household income of $125,938, while Elbert has 150 residents and a median income of $56,500.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Ophir, CO | Elbert, CO |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 144 | 150 | -4.0% |
| Median Age | 36.2 | 37.4 | -3.2% |
| Foreign Born % | 1.4% | 0% | +140.0% |
| Metric | Ophir | Elbert |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$125,938 | $56,500 | +122.9% |
| Unemployment | 3.4% | 5.2% | -34.6% |
| Poverty Rate | 11.8% | 5.3% | +122.6% |
| Bachelor's+ | 84.6% | 23.6% | +258.5% |
| Metric | Ophir | Elbert |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$875,000 | $263,200 | +232.4% |
| Median Rent | $1188/mo | $1188/mo | 0.0% |
| Housing Units | 62 | 86 | -27.9% |
